a store offers a discount of 40% off any regular priced item to price after this discount is represented by S (x). Employees also receive 10% off any purchases; the price after this discount is represented be e(x). Which of the following represents the composite function of applying the store discount first. and the employee discount second?

we have

100%-40%=60%=60/100=0.60

100%-10%=90%=90/100=0.90

S(x)=0.60x

and

e(x)=0.90x

therefore

s(e(x))=0.60(0.90x)=0.54x

answer is

s(e(x))=0.54x
